Last Saturday I had an Arts and Crafts stall at a Flea Market arranged by some of my friends. It was held in the open at a nearby nursery mashaAllah. On display were paintings, felt bags, felt cookies for play food, niqaabi dolls, bookmarks, trinket boxes plus more! Here are some pictures to give you an idea what the stall looked like. It was a fun day for myself and especially my children mashaAllah.



This is the stall before any serious selling took place (I think I'd sold a couple of bookmarks and a bag of play doh hehe )

Wooden Boxes which I bought cheap and bare from a cheapo store. I decorated them with acrylics. Sold all except the orange one which now belongs to my son btw, lol. They were quite popular.

The Bookmarks (these were also popular plus cheap, lol! The ones in the front had scrapbooking stickers on them, the patterned ones at the back were made up from beautiful japanese paper which I'd bought at uni all those many moons ago and I never found a purpose for them until now subhanallah!)

This particular Flea Market was in the Emirates. A group of sisters arranged to hold the Flea Market in the grounds of a local nursery. They gave out flyers both in english and arabic, at schools, shops etc. It was a fun day mashaAllah! There were a variety of stalls, food, second hand clothing, jewellery making, booksellers, promotional stalls too mashaAllah.
